2017-05-30 24 views
0

私は間違ってフォルダを削除し、変更をコミットしました。どうすればフォルダを回復できますか?コミット後にGitで削除されたフォルダを回復する

+2

@Pedro Mesquita - Bem vindoへようこそ。ここをクリックしてください:https://stackoverflow.com/questions/30875205/restore-a-deleted-folder-in-a-git-repo - 可能な複製 –

答えて

0

最後のコミットをgitで元に戻すようにしてください。 This stackoverflowの質問

+0

ありがとうございます。 HEADが切り離されているため、HEADをコミットしてマージする必要がありました。そこからフォルダをもう一度追加して、それを回復する必要がありました。 –

+0

問題ありません!答えを受け入れるようにしてください。私は喜んで助けてくれました。 – JohnDoe

0

一時的に戻す場合は、フォルダを削除する前にコミットをチェックアウトするだけです。あなたが永久にそれを元に戻したいのであれば、おそらくあなたの "悪い"コミットを元に戻し、そこから行くべきです。

0
git checkout XXXXXX folder 

ここで、xxxxxxはコミットまたはブランチです。このコマンドは、現在の作業ディレクトリに、署名されたコミット/ブランチのフォルダを置きます。例えば

あなたが特定のブランチにある場合、あなたはこれがあなたの現在の作業ディレクトリにマスターブランチに存在したfoo/barを置く

git checkout master foo/bar 

を実行することができます。

関連する問題